DXY weights: euro 57.6%, yen 13.6%, pound 11.9%, Canadian dollar 9.1%, krona 4.2%, franc 3.6%. When DXY rises, most major-pairs quoted as XXX/USD fall.
Dollar strength affects more than forex. gc and other commodities priced in dollars tend to move inversely to it, and a strong dollar tightens conditions for emerging markets.
Example: DXY rises from 103 to 106 (2.9%) over a month. EUR/USD, its largest component, falls from 1.09 to 1.05 over the same period.
